Transaction 73b4acf107fb04841528a95d72dd6276523316bae9ba277f9e9136ba9f6262d4

1 Input
2 Outputs
  • 73b4acf107fb04841528a95d72dd6276523316bae9ba277f9e9136ba9f6262d4:0
  • value  595829
    address  bc1qrxnm6twefqsk7czpjawhd5vphkgvev8qh6d9sa
  • 73b4acf107fb04841528a95d72dd6276523316bae9ba277f9e9136ba9f6262d4:1
  • value  2944000
    address  3HuJWfGeNBu7cF48YvbCe6wKtUiizoUmxT